資源簡(jiǎn)介
DLT 全稱Direct Linear Transformation
這個(gè)資源是Matlab版本 獲取相機(jī)參數(shù) (C/C++版本的也實(shí)現(xiàn)了 但是沒(méi)有在這個(gè)資源里, 想要的童鞋可以聯(lián)系我)

代碼片段和文件信息
%?[New_ANew_R_t]=My_DLT_Fcn(Imag_cornerWorld_points)%
%?**************************************************************
%?*******?????????用一個(gè)單視圖共點(diǎn)的點(diǎn)來(lái)校準(zhǔn)攝像機(jī)?????????*******
%?**************************************************************
%????????????????????????????8/5/2013???Joseph?Chen?
%????????????????????????????1240803839@qq.com??cgw@xjtu.edu.cn
%???????Input:?Imag_corner?is?a?N*2?vector?while?world_points?is?a?N*3?vector
%???????every?row?of?the?related?two?vector?must?refer?to?the?same?point
%
%?備注:????????Xf?Yf?xw?yw?zw?都是列向量
%?
%?(Xd?Yd)?????由于鏡頭畸變,實(shí)際的圖像坐標(biāo)與(XuYu)不同
%?(Xf?Yf)?????is?the?coordinate?used?in?the?computer?is?the?number?of
%?pixels?for?the?discrete?image?in?the?frame?memory?坐標(biāo)系用來(lái)計(jì)算
%?R????????????是一個(gè)3*3的旋轉(zhuǎn)矩陣
%??????????????=?[r1?r2?r3;?r4?r5?r6;?r7?r8?r9];?????????????(2)
%??????????????[x?y?z]‘?=?R?*?[xw?yw?zw]‘?+?T??????????????????(1)
%?T????????????這是一個(gè)平移向量
%??????????????=?[Tx?Ty?Tz]‘?????????????????????????????????????(3)
%?f????????????是有效的焦距
%?Dx???????????=?Xd*(?k1*r^2?+?k2*r^4?+?...?)??????????????????????P327
%??????????????Xd+Dx=Xu????????????????????????????????????????????(5a)
%?Dy???????????=?Yd*(?k1*r^2?+?k2*r^4?+?...?)??????????????????????P327
%??????????????Yd+Dy=Yu????????????????????????????????????????????(5b)
%?r????????????=?(Xd^2?+?Yd^2)^(0.5)???????????????????????????????P327
%?k1???????????是畸變系數(shù)
%??????????????Xf??=?sx?*?dxp^(-1)?*?Xd?+?Cx??????????????????????(6a)
%??????????????Yf??=?dy^(-1)?*?Yd?+?Cy????????????????????????????(6b)
%??????????????dxp?=?dx?*?Ncx?/?Nfx???????????????????????????????(6d)
%?dx???????????is?the?center?to?center?distance?between?adjacent?sensor?elements?in?X?(scan?line)?diretion
%?dy???????????is?the?center?to?center?distance?between?adjacent?CCD?sensor?in?the?Y?direction
%?Ncx??????????is?the?number?of?sensor?elements?in?the?X?direction
%?Nfx??????????is?the?number?of?pixels?in?a?line?as?sampled?by?the?computer
%?sx???????????不確定性圖像尺度因子
%?X????????????=?(Xd?*?Nfx)?/?(dx?*?Ncx)??????????????????????????P328
%?X????????????=?Xf?-?Cx??????????????????????????????????????????P328
%?Y????????????=?Yf?-?Cy??????????????????????????????????????????P328
%??????????????s_x^(-1)?*?d_x‘?*?X?+?s_z^(-1)?*?d_x‘?*?X?*?k1?*?r^2?=?f*x/z???????(7a)
%??????????????d_x‘?*?Y?+?d_y?*?Y?*?k1?*?r^2?=?f?*?y/z????????????????????????(7b)
%??????????????r?=?(?(?s_x^(-1)*d_x‘*?X?)^2?+?(d_x?*?Y)^2?)^(0.5)????????
%??????????????s_x^(-1)*d_x‘*?X?+?s_x^(-1)?*?d_x‘*?X?*?k1?*?r^2?=?f*(?r1*x_w?+?r2?*?y_w?+?r3?*?z_w?+
%??????????????T_x)?/?(r7?*?x_w?+?r8?*?y_w?+?r9?*?z_w?+?Tz)??????????????????(8a)
%??????????????dy?*?Y?+?dy?*?Y?*?k1?*?r^2?=?f?*?(r1?*?x_w?+?r2?*?y_w?+?r3?*?z_w?+?
%??????????????Tx)?/?(r7*xw?+?r8*yw?+?r9*zw?+Tz)??????????????????(8b)
%?Since?the?calibration?points?are?on?a?common?plane?the?(xw?yw?zw)?coordinate?system?can?be?chosen?such?that?zw=0?and?the?
%?corigin?is?not?lose?to?the?center?of?the?view?or?y?axis?of?t
?屬性????????????大小?????日期????時(shí)間???名稱
-----------?---------??----------?-----??----
?????文件???????4936??2017-09-04?19:54??DLT(matlab版本)\My_DLT_Fcn.m
?????文件???????1826??2017-08-28?10:02??DLT(matlab版本)\testPoint.mat
?????目錄??????????0??2017-09-06?10:53??DLT(matlab版本)
-----------?---------??----------?-----??----
?????????????????6762????????????????????3
評(píng)論
共有 條評(píng)論